Saint Magdalen was once a small town in Shelby Township, Ripley County, Indiana. Today, it's known as a ghost town, which means it's a place where people used to live, but now very few or no one lives there anymore. Even though it's mostly empty, it's still officially listed as a "populated place" by the GNIS.

History of Saint Magdalen

Saint Magdalen had a post office that opened in 1871. A post office is where people send and receive mail. This post office served the community for many years. It stayed open until 1905, when it closed down. The town was named after Mary Magdalene, a well-known figure from history.

Where Saint Magdalen Was Located

Saint Magdalen was located in an area that is now part of the Big Oaks National Wildlife Refuge. A wildlife refuge is a special place where animals and their natural homes are protected. It's a safe area for many different kinds of plants and animals to live without being disturbed.
